Delicious Oat Bread

This bread is so healthy and delicious.  Soft, fragrant and fluffy it makes yummy rolls and delicious loaves.  It also can make an incredible, healthy alternative to traditional challah.


Ingredients:
1 TBS dry yeast
2 TBS Turbinado sugar
1 2/3 cups warm water
2 1/4 cups white bread flour
2 cups whole wheat flour
2 tsp salt
2 TBS safflower oil
2 TBS oat bran
2 eggs

-Combine the yeast sugar and water in a bowl and allow the yeast to dissolve and activate for 10 minutes.
-Mix in the white flour and rest for 10 minutes.
-Then, add the whole wheat flour and rest for another 10 minutes.
-Then, add all the additional ingredients.
-Form the dough into a ball and place in a lightly oiled bowl.
-Cover it and allow it to rise for 1 hour or until it doubles.
-Shape the dough into rolls or loaves or braid it into challah.
-Cover it again and allow it to rise for another hour or until it has doubled.
-Bake the bread at 400F or until it is golden brown on top and bottom.
